About this role
Join VaporVM as a DTS Security Specialist, focusing on endpoint protection systems, including policy updates and health monitoring.
About the Company
VaporVM specializes in communications and information technology, offering advanced solutions for cybersecurity needs.
Key Highlights
- ✓ Manage endpoint and device protection systems.
- ✓ Perform health monitoring and alert triage.
- ✓ Support configuration of EDR and UEM systems.
